Output d068269618224428f3849524f446d79687efe3c4a3d0569cd8d5d7920da4a4ee:25

value
13569879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bf1b3094d44686dd472f4f994bf547491e5dc7b OP_EQUAL
address
MGHKGTDJ8yFFE994q528mctBqqwQWhUiqu
transaction
d068269618224428f3849524f446d79687efe3c4a3d0569cd8d5d7920da4a4ee
spent
true